Get in Touch** The Mercedes-Benz repair market in and around North Brunswick, NJ, is characterized by high-quality, specialized independent shops that compete directly with dealership services. The area's affluent demographics and proximity to major highways like the NJ Turnpike and Route 1 create a strong demand for expert German auto care. **Average Quality:** The quality bar is very high. The top independents, like those listed, often exceed dealer service quality in terms of personalized attention and technical problem-solving, as they employ former dealer master technicians. **Competition Level:** The market is competitive but segmented. Owners choose between the dealer (with original parts and loaner cars but at a premium price) and a handful of elite independents (offering significant cost savings, often 30-50% less, with equal or greater expertise). General repair shops are not considered viable for the complex systems of modern Mercedes-Benz vehicles. **Typical Pricing:** Labor rates for these specialists typically range from **$165 - $195 per hour**, which is notably lower than area Mercedes-Benz dealerships, which can charge $225+/hour. This pricing structure, combined with the use of OEM or superior-aftermarket parts, provides exceptional value and makes these independent specialists the preferred choice for knowledgeable Mercedes-Benz owners in the region.

Common issues include electrical system faults, air suspension failures (especially in older models), and problems with the AdBlue system for diesel engines. The local climate, with its hot summers and cold, salty winters, can accelerate wear on batteries, suspension components, and undercarriage parts, making regular inspections vital.
Look for shops that are Mercedes-Benz or German-car specialists with certified technicians (ASE or manufacturer-specific). In North Brunswick, check for strong local reputations, reviews mentioning specific Mercedes models, and affiliations with organizations like ASA-NJ. A quality independent shop will use proper diagnostic tools and OEM or OEM-equivalent parts, often at lower labor rates than the dealership.
Immediately seek service for any warning lights (especially the red ones), unusual noises from the suspension, or a check engine light. Given the stop-and-go traffic on Route 1 and the NJ Turnpike, which stresses transmissions and brakes, be proactive about transmission servicing and brake inspections. Also, schedule pre-winter checks for battery and cooling system integrity.

Yes, New Jersey requires biennial emissions testing for most vehicles. A properly maintained Mercedes-Benz should pass, but common issues like faulty oxygen sensors or a check engine light will cause an automatic failure. A local specialist can perform a pre-test inspection and repair to ensure compliance, avoiding the need for a retest at a state facility.
